Subject: Crossword key rotation — heads up

Hi support folks! We rotated the credential for Gridsmith, the crossword generator service, after last week's puzzle-duplication incident. If customers report "generation failed" errors from the builder, it's almost certainly a cached old key on their account — have them refresh and retry. Macros in the helpdesk console are already updated. For manual API checks, use the new key below.

app token of yajef-hahof = kto7_AJXNghe

## Break-Glass Access: Kestrelwave SDK Parity

Before the Tern 4.2 release, confirm the Swift and Kotlin clients of Kestrelwave expose identical break-glass endpoints; the Kotlin build still lags on token-refresh semantics. The release manager must not ship until both SDKs pass the parity harness. If the harness itself is locked out, use the emergency override stored in the sealed vault, unlocked with the passphrase below.

recovery phrase for fajeg-kawep: druix-gorius-briax-ulaeth-fraox-lammir-pelox-jormir-pelwyn-julir

## Deployment

Feedlark validates podcast RSS/Atom feeds against the Castwell spec. Deploy via the container image only; no bare-metal path is supported. One replica per region is enough — validation is stateless and CPU-bound. Health checks hit the readiness endpoint every 10s. Secrets come from the vault sidecar; nothing is baked into the image. The deployment expects the following configuration values.

service settings:
FRAMIR_LOG_LEVEL=debug
FRAMIR_METRICS_HOST=metrics.framir.tolvaqcorp.corp
FRAMIR_POOL_SIZE=16